BALLOONISTS' ADVENTURE.
NEARLY BLOWN OUT TO SEA
GERMAN -AERONAUTS' THRIL-
LING EXPERIENCE
BERLIN, Juile 8
Three balloonists who left Berlin yesterday for a _ competitive flight had a thrilling; experience.
Finding themselves getting blown out to the North Sea, they were compelled to make a hurried descent, with the result that they all dropped into an estuary of the river Weser.
There they remained until daybreak to-day, 'when they were rescued after three hours' immersion.
Nine other balloonists landed on the coast, thes? competitors also having lml a narrow secape from being carried out to sea.
